Ok so I'm trying to update to the latest RB to check to see how the
directory selector works but configure is complaining.
I know that RB depends on the gstreamer CVS head but the error its
throwing is that it can't find gstreamer-0.7. The gstreamer that came
with the gnome beta ebuilds (Gentoo) has a gstreamer-0.8 even though it
is only 7.6.
Should the RB configure script be changed to accept gstreamer-0.8 as
well?

> GTK 2.3.6 changed a some behavior in the gtk file selector that we
> depended on. The mode was set up such that you could select both files
> and directories. We now have to set it in directory only mode.
>
> I believe rb has been patched already, but you can't select a mix of files
> and directories unfortunately.

> > I am using the gtk-2.3.6 to test gnome beta and ran into a problem with
> > RB. When you go to import a folder, there is no way to actually select
> > a directory. If you click open, it just opens each directory. You can
> > only add individual songs. Is there some button on the new selector I'm
> > missing?
> >
> > Also, the new selector doesn't save the directory you were in after
> > calling the Import Folder a second time. I'm not sure if these are RB
> > issues or just ironing out gtk wrinkles.
